<p>Could Buster Keaton have starred in Battleship Potemkin?<br><br> Did Trotsky plan to write the great Soviet comedy?<br><br> And why did Lenin love circus clowns?<br><br> The Chaplin Machine reveals the lighter side of the Communist avant-garde and its unlikely passion for American slapstick. Set against the backdrop of the great Russian revolutionary experiment, Owen Hatherley tells the tragic-comedic story of the cinema, art and architecture of the early 20th Century and spotlights the unlikely intersections of East and West.</p>
